Title: The Middle East Water Question : Hydropolitics and the Global Economy
Description: London, I.B. Tauris, (2000). orig.boards. 24x15cm, xviii,382 pp. Series: International Library of Human Geography. Textual maps & illustrations. Minor rubbing. Some side page-edge soil. VG. ¶ Contents: MENA water resources: Allocation, management and perception: Water optimists and water pessimists: insiders and outsiders and an analytical framework; The resource: the supply: Economic and environmental imperatives ignored and why they are ignored; Water is an economic resource: the economist’s view; Water is not an economic resource: the political economy of some MENA waters; Water, development and the environment; Water: international relations and law; Water in regional and international relations; Water law and international water law in the Middle East and North Africa; The future: The future role of water in the Middle East and North African society.
